#62d348 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#62d348 is composed of 38.4% red, 82.7%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 53.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 65.9%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 108.8 degrees, a saturation of 61.2% and a lightness of 55.5%. #62d348 color hex could be obtained by blending #c4ff90 with #00a700. Closest websafe color is: #66cc33.

Shades and Tints of #62d348

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030702 is the darkest color, while #f7fdf6 is the lightest one.
